The solubility product of BaCrO4 is 2.4 × 10–10 M2. The maximum concentration of Ba(NO3)2 possible without precipitation in a 6 × 10–4 M K2CrO4 solution is

A

4 × 10–7 M

B

1.2 × 1010 M

C

6 × 10–4 M

D

3 × 10–4 M.

Answer

4 × 10–7 M

Explanation

Solution

KSP (Ba CrO4) = 2.4 × 10–10 M2

[CrO4–2] = 6 × 10–4

KSP (BaCrO4) = [Ba+2] [CrO4–2] 2.4 × 10–10

̃ [Ba+] × 6 × 10–4 = 2.4 × 10–10

[Ba+] = 4 × 10–7 M Ans.
